Mission and Program Overview

Mission

University city district is a partnership of world-renowned anchor institutions, small businesses and residents that creates opportunity, improves economic vitality and quality of life in the university city area of west philadelphia. Our primary mission is community revitalization. We work within a place-based, data-driven framework to invest in world-class public spaces, address crime and public safety, bring life to commercial corridors, connect low-income residents to careers, and promote job growth and innovation.

To foster a vibrant, competitive university city.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11

The auditor submits a draft 990 to the executive director and treasurer for review. They will, in turn, provide a copy to the executive/finance committee for their review. Questions and comments from their review will be forwarded to the treasurer. The treasurer will convey these questions and comments to the auditors. The treasurer will report back to the executive/finance committee with the auditor's comments. At that time the executive/finance committee will either approve the draft or contact the auditor with additional comments. After the executive/finance committee approves the draft 990, the board is solicited for comments. The board will be notified by email that the draft has been reviewed by the executive/finance committee and has been accepted by them and a copy of the draft 990 will be attached.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Board members are reminded to report the potential of a conflict of interest at board meetings, at which time it would be discussed among the board. Should a conflict be declared, the conflicted member would recuse himself or herself in accordance with the corporate policy.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

A compensation committee of the board of directors of the university city district reviews the performance of the executive director, and sets compensation. The committee consists of the board chairman, vice chairmen and treasurer. Compensation is benchmarked through the international downtown association's compensation survey. The executive director is the only employee subject to this review process. The last time this process was conducted was in june 2016.

IRS990/Desc0CLEAN AND SAFE - UNIVERSITY CITY DISTRICT IS DEDICATED TO THE PHYSICAL BEAUTY AND SAFETY OF OUR NEIGHBORHOOD. OUR PUBLIC SPACE MAINTENANCE EMPLOYEES WORK SEVEN DAYS A WEEK TO CLEAN AND ENHANCE MORE THAN 160 COMMERCIAL AND RESIDENTIAL BLOCKS THROUGH STREET CLEANINGS, GRAFFITI REMOVAL, TRASH COLLECTION, AND MORE. OUR PUBLIC SAFETY AMBASSADORS PATROL THE STREETS AND SERVE AS HIGHLY VISIBLE DETERRENTS TO CRIME WHILE OFFERING ASSISTANCE TO THOSE IN NEED. APPROXIMATELY 124,000 PEOPLE, 200 ORGANIZATIONS AND 400 BUSINESSES BENEFIT FROM THE PROGRAM.
